Publications for Physical Commodity Trading. There are four primary publications used: Platts, Argus, OPIS, and NYMEX. Platts, Argus, and OPIS are trade publications that report prices and basis differentials. OPIS and Argus both are have their settlements based on the 2:30pm NYMEX close. Platts and Crude oil entered a bear market in June 2014 when the price was just under $108 per barrel on the active month NYMEX crude oil futures contract. By February 2016, the price depreciated to under $30 per barrel. In January 2019, the price was trending around $53.84 per barrel for WTI Crude.
